Abstract

In this study, experimental and numerical studies were performed to examine the effects of thickness of steel plate on the arrest fracture toughness. The ESSO tests were performed with the steel plates having temperature gradient along the crack propagation direction. A temperature dependent crack initiation criterion was proposed as well. A series of three-dimensional FEA was then carried out to simulate the ESSO test while the thickness of the steel plate varies. Results reveal that a temperature dependent brittle criterion proposed in this study can describe the fracture behavior properly.
